There is always hope! Last March there was a snow storm, lost control of my car, went in the ditch or more end of someones lawn, end result car was totalled. Luckily, ex-husband came and stayed with me until they came and I was able to wait in his car in the people's driveway because police took 3 hours, it was a bad night for drivers. Anyways, finally I was able to help the tow truck driver pull my mangled car out of the ditch, I did have my keys at that point. Car is all hooked up, I turn it off, grab my last few things get out of the car, put my things in ex's car turn to go back to give the tow truck driver the keys, they are gone. Not in my hand, not in exs car, not in the stuff I was carrying, not in my mangled car. I lost them somewhere in the last 15 feet I walked, but snow still coming down and all stirred up from all the stuff we were doing. Too tired and sore and upset to care anymore. I knew people would be plowing their driveway the next day. Looking would be futile, I went home. Ex, went back the next day, yep driveway was plowed.......but wait there is something black sticking out of the snow. Yep you guessed it, my key. There is always hope

Yes such devices exist... I've provided some same samples in an earlier post.
Key concerns...
- Battery Life
- Water resistance
- Range... bluetooth is much shorter compared to other wireless options.
